Investment Analysis of Costco Wholesale Corp

Costco's recent performance, particularly its 88% rating under the Twin Momentum Investor model, places it in a favorable light. This rating indicates that Costco exhibits strong underlying fundamentals and has a compelling valuation.

The report highlights two crucial momentum indicators: Fundamental Momentum and Twelve Minus One Momentum, both of which passed. This suggests that Costco is showing not only robust operational performance but is also well-positioned in terms of its stock price trajectory. However, it's noteworthy that the overall Final Rank was marked as a failure, which could raise concerns about longer-term sustainability despite the positive momentum indicators.

In the context of fundamental metrics commonly evaluated by investors, the report does not provide direct figures for Earnings Per Share (EPS), Revenue Growth, Net Income, Profit Margins, Free Cash Flow (FCF), or Return on Equity (ROE). However, the high rating based on the firm’s fundamentals may imply positive trends in these metrics even if they are not explicitly stated.

Costco operates as a large-cap growth stock synonymous with a reliable growth track record, primarily attributed to its effective business model, which yields high customer retention rates and efficient supply chain management. Despite the failed final rank, the underlying positive momentum could cushion the stock against potential volatility, making it still an attractive option for investors looking for short- to mid-term holds.

Given the current market dynamics and Costco's historical performance, it is plausible to expect moderate upward pressure on the stock price, provided that larger economic indicators remain stable. Therefore, while there is optimism surrounding Costco's rating, potential investors should also remain cautious regarding the failed rank, which could imply some risk.
